Boxwood Trimming Questions
What are the benefits of trimming boxwoods? Regular trimming helps maintain shape, promotes healthy growth, and prevents overgrowth in landscape settings.
How often should boxwoods be trimmed? Typically, boxwoods are trimmed once or twice a year to keep them neat and healthy.
What tools are best for trimming boxwoods? Sharp hedge shears or pruning scissors are ideal for precise cuts and shaping.
Can trimming damage boxwoods? When done correctly, trimming encourages healthy growth and does not harm the plants.
